1.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is 'text-to-self' connection?
Back
A 'text-to-self' connection is when a reader relates the content of a text to their own personal experiences.
2.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is 'text-to-text' connection?
Back
A 'text-to-text' connection is when a reader relates the content of a text to another text they have read.
3.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is 'text-to-world' connection?
Back
A 'text-to-world' connection is when a reader relates the content of a text to real-world events or situations.
4.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Give an example of a 'text-to-self' connection.
Back
Reading a story about a boy who loves cheese and remembering a time you had cheese for breakfast.
5.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Give an example of a 'text-to-text' connection.
Back
Reading a book about polar bears and remembering another book about how they hunt.
6.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Give an example of a 'text-to-world' connection.
Back
Reading about grocery stores and thinking about the trucks that deliver food in your town.
7.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Why are connections important when reading?
Back
Connections help readers understand and relate to the text better, making it more meaningful.
